Background
The safety of the engineering construction period is ensured, and self-advancing anchor rods are required to be constructed around the soil foundation pit to enhance the stability of the side slope and prevent the side slope from collapsing. The broken surrounding rock can be reinforced by adopting a hollow grouting anchor rod and an anchor rope for full-anchor supporting, anchoring and grouting are integrated, the loose structure of the surrounding rock is changed, the bonding force and the internal friction angle are improved, cracks are sealed, erosion of water to the rock is prevented, the strength of the rock is obviously improved, grouting reinforcement can provide a reliable force base for the anchor rod, the anchoring effect of the anchor rod on the soft broken surrounding rock can be exerted, and when the anchor rod and the anchor rope are drilled in areas such as weak surrounding rock, fault broken zones and soft coal seams, grout plugs are usually adopted to seal the drilled holes of the anchor rod and the anchor rope;
the prior common grout stopping plug is used for plugging a drilling hole of an anchor rod and an anchor cable, and the situations of grout overflow and grout leakage still occur during grouting, so that the sealing property still needs to be improved, chinese patent with publication number CN214616609U discloses a 'grout stopping plug', wherein the grout stopping plug adopts a combined structure, after combined installation, a nut is screwed to drive a bolt, a connecting block and a supporting block to slide leftwards in a sliding groove, so that the sliding groove is outwards supported, the inner surfaces and the outer surfaces of a first grout stopping plug and a second grout stopping plug are respectively and tightly supported outside the anchor rod and inside the drilling hole, and a first end cover and a second end cover are pushed to be tightly pressed at the opening of the drilling hole, so that the sealing property of the grout stopping plug is improved, wherein a mechanism combining the first grout stopping plug and the second grout stopping plug is adopted, the risk of grout leakage exists, and the sliding groove is outwards supported in a mode of moving the supporting block in the scheme, so that the supporting block can move in the grout stopping plug, and the limited grout stopping effect is further caused.

Referring to fig. 1-7, the present invention provides a technical solution: a slurry leakage preventing and stopping plug comprises an anchor rod body 1, wherein the anchor rod body 1 is a hollow pipe with external threads, a slurry stopping plug body 2 is connected to the anchor rod body 1 through threads, the outer diameter of the rear end of the slurry stopping plug body 2 is smaller than that of the front end of the slurry stopping plug body 2, a moving groove 11 is formed in the front end of the slurry stopping plug body 2, a moving sleeve 5 is sleeved on the anchor rod body 1, the rear end of the moving sleeve 5 extends into the moving groove 11, moving threads are formed in the inner side wall of the moving sleeve 5, a plurality of outer mounting grooves 7 are formed in the inner side wall, far away from the anchor rod body 1, of the moving groove 11, a plurality of inner mounting grooves 8 are formed in the inner side wall, close to the anchor rod body 1, of the outer mounting grooves 7, outer connecting plates 9 are fixedly connected to the outer mounting plates 7, the outer connecting plates 9 are arc-shaped plates, are located on the outer sides of the moving sleeve 5 and are in threaded connection with the moving sleeve 5, inner connecting plates 10 are fixedly connected to the inner mounting grooves 8, and the inner connecting plates 10 are arc-shaped plates, and are located on the inner sides of the moving sleeve 5 and are in threaded connection with the moving sleeve 5;
the outer diameter of the rear end of the movable sleeve 5 is smaller than the outer diameter of the front end of the movable sleeve 5, the inner diameter of the rear side of the movable sleeve 5 is larger than the inner diameter of the front end of the movable groove 11, the outer diameter of the front end of the movable sleeve 5 is larger than the outer diameter of the front end of the movable groove 11, and the inner diameter of the front end of the movable sleeve 5 is smaller than the inner diameter of the front end of the movable groove 11;
end preceding side fixedly connected with backing plate 3 of thick liquid cock body 2 outer wall, the preceding side fixedly connected with metal steel ring 4 of backing plate 3, the preceding side fixedly connected with rotor plate 6 of removal sleeve 5, rotor plate 6 is run through to the preceding side of the stock body 1, the external diameter of rotor plate 6 is greater than the external diameter of metal steel ring 4, the internal diameter of metal steel ring 4 is greater than the front end external diameter of ending thick liquid cock body 2, along with removal sleeve 5 removes to the removal inslot 11 back completely, the back side of rotor plate 6 contacts with metal steel ring 4, rotor plate 6 utilizes metal steel ring 4 to extrude backing plate 3, thereby carry out the resealing around to the stock hole outer end.
